We received bids from only two companies: Monster Power and Extra Electrical. We chose to work with Extra Electrical because of a more competitive quote. I personally had a phone conversation with David Gomez, the owner of Extra Electrical. He strongly advised me NOT to go with Monster Power as they have had many issues with their work, they have bad mouthed Extra Electrical, etc. He then proceeded to tell me this is the reason he (David) chose to no longer work with BYOP. He said he couldn't deal with Monster Power any longer. This was surprising to me that a business owner would not only speak to a customer so negatively about their competition, but also advise me that the leads from BYOP are paid for. Not exactly what we wanted to hear.
Regardless of this, we allowed and paid for the work by David's team at Extra Electrical. Fast forward a few weeks and we have now finished and filled our swimming pool. Within days we noticed wetness around the edge of the pool. I called Duncan Plumbing and they immediately came out to assess any issues - no questions asked. They confirmed there were no plumbing issues. I then called Superior Pool Plastering and they confirmed the same - no issues. At that time we were lost with how to solve the ongoing issue of the leak which had become more obvious. On July 17th we further invested $299 with Leak Science to determine where the leak was coming from. They were able to determine, without a doubt, the issue is coming from the conduit in one of our microbrite lights. We called Extra Electrical and the secretary immediately denied any fault on their end. She claimed they had pictures of their work, never has this been an issue before and refused to help unless we paid them $250 more to come out as a trip charge.
On Monday, July 20th, David Gomez spoke to my husband and I before abruptly hanging up the phone on me. He refused to rectify the issue and advised me it would be best to involve the ROC and proceed with a claim, which I have done. The issue remains open and unresolved at this time. I will update this review when and if the situation is resolved.

Larry, our electrician from Tucker Hill, was awesome! He did great work, never choosing the easy way, with results way beyond anything we expected. Found improper 20 amp circuit breaker another electrician had jury-rigged onto 15 amp wiring, saving us possible house fire. Had extensive complicated work including wiring EV charger and upgrading panel from 200 amp to 400 amp working with APS. Saved us $25k in trenching costs by recommending APS pull new bigger cables through existing 2 conduit instead of paying to retrench a 2 1/2 conduit like APS insisted we do. Quality of work was wonderful. Brought down costs for us whenever possible and worked late into the night on multiple days. We love Larry and Tucker Hill!
